Format of release and composition of the medication

This drug is available in the form of suppositories that are suitable for vaginal administration. They have an oblong shape, they are white and have a specific aroma, reminiscent of the smell of fat. The drug is produced in blisters for three or five pieces in a cardboard box.

The main active ingredient of this tool is econazole nitrate in a dosage of 50 or 150 milligrams in one suppository. Solid fat acts as an auxiliary ingredient.

Pharmacological properties

As indicated by the instructions, suppositories "Gino-Pevaril" are intended only for vaginal use. When a suppository is inserted into the vagina, a slow release of the active component is achieved. Econazole nitrate is characterized by a wide therapeutic effect in relation to various fungal pathologies of the female organs. Also, activity is manifested in relation to molds and some varieties of gram-positive bacteria. Indications for use

What else does the Gino-Pevaril candlestick manual tell us?

The presented suppositories are prescribed for women for the treatment and prevention of various fungal diseases of the vagina, including the elimination of recurrent thrush. Doctors prescribe "Gino-Pevaril" as part of a complex treatment in the presence of trichomoniasis, chlamydia, mycoplasmosis and some other sexually transmitted infections.

Method of use and dosage

What are the recommendations? Gino-Pevaril suppositories should be used very carefully.

The drug in question is intended for vaginal use only. The daily dosage of suppositories and the duration of the course of treatment should be determined by the gynecologist, which is done depending on the indications and health status of the woman.

According to the instructions for the medicine, these suppositories should be inserted into the vagina deep once a day before going to bed. Depending on the severity of the symptoms of the disease and the individual characteristics of the patient, suppositories are prescribed with a dosage of 50 or 150 milligrams.

With the appointment of 50 mg candles, the course of therapy should not exceed two weeks. In the event that the patient is prescribed suppositories with a dosage of 150 milligrams, the duration of the course of treatment should not be more than three days. If necessary, the therapy is repeated after a certain time period under the supervision of a doctor according to indications.

In the event that during the course of treatment the therapeutic effect is absent or becomes very weak, the patient needs to see the doctor again, since it is possible that the diagnosis was incorrect or the dosage was too small.

During the use of suppositories in women, the amount of secretions may increase, therefore, for the convenience and comfort, it is advisable to use disposable sanitary pads. After inserting suppositories into the vagina, wash your hands thoroughly to avoid getting the medicine in your eyes.

Pregnancy Use

The use of the drug in early pregnancy, as a rule, is not recommended, since the active active component is absorbed into the systemic circulation, there is also no reliable information about the safety of the influence of these suppositories on the development of the fetus.

The use of the drug in question in the next two trimesters is possible only if the expected benefit for the woman exceeds the possible risks to the fetus. The treatment is carried out strictly under medical supervision in minimally effective therapeutic doses.

There is no information on the ability of the active ingredient of suppositories to penetrate into breast milk, therefore, Gino-Pevaril candle therapy for lactation is also not recommended. If there is a need for treatment, the patient is better to stop feeding.

Side effects

In most situations, this drug is fairly well tolerated by patients and only in the presence of individual sensitivity to its ingredients can such side effects develop:

  • The appearance of discomfort in the vagina immediately after entering the suppository.
  • The occurrence of redness of the vaginal mucosa.
  • The appearance of burning and itching inside after drug administration.
  • The appearance of rashes on the skin.
  • In rare situations, the development of angioedema or urticaria is observed.

Drug overdose

Cases with an overdose of this drug have not yet been described, but against the background of an increase in the recommended norm or during prolonged use of suppositories, patients sometimes experience an increase in adverse reactions. In this case, the treatment is symptomatic, and, in addition, the patient is under medical supervision. If you accidentally use this drug inside, you need to immediately rinse your stomach, and then take enterosorbents.

Drug Interactions with Other Medicines

In accordance with the instructions for use with Gino-Pevaril suppositories, the active active component of this drug enters the systemic circulation in small quantities, but suppositories should not be used in combination with indirect anticoagulants. In the event that the patient is already using any local remedies, it is imperative to inform the doctor about this.

special instructions

During the treatment with Gino-Pevaril suppositories, sexual contact should be avoided, as the infection can be transmitted to the sexual partner as well. The active ingredients of suppositories can lower the effectiveness of latex protection (condoms). In this regard, if sexual contacts in patients are not excluded, then additional protection methods must be used to prevent the occurrence of an unwanted pregnancy.

Analogs of candles "Gino-Pevaril"

In pharmacies, there are drugs that are similar in their therapeutic effect to the considered vaginal suppositories. Such drugs include medicines in the form of "Ecodax", "Econazole", "Ifenac" and "Ekalin."

Storage conditions and cost of medication

These suppositories for vaginal use are available in pharmacies only by prescription. The drug must be stored exclusively in a dark and at the same time cool place that is not accessible to children. The shelf life of these candles is three years from the date of manufacture, at the end of which the drug is disposed of. You can not use the medicine in question at the end of this period.
